Zornitza Stark (Victorian Clinical Genetics Services; Australian Genomics)

I don't know

Well established gene-disease association.

Severe neurodegenerative disorder of childhood onset.

No specific treatment. Note clinical trials under way.

John Christodoulou (Murdoch Children's Research Institute)

I don't know

Tend to present later than CLN3 - 4 - 7 yr

Gene therapy trials in sheep promising. Recently approved by the FDA for clinical trials

PMID: 33242182
